Output 3cfa3d66db4940f28cc8927d3a699ddbc12789f0ff8f2054b21cbcc6c4ecb793:1

value
1058770
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59279a651920317bb4c98391c9d175110146e659 OP_EQUAL
address
MG2ZpB7DucTp3ZxnpNdkDCGEy94DyUvWZB
transaction
3cfa3d66db4940f28cc8927d3a699ddbc12789f0ff8f2054b21cbcc6c4ecb793
spent
true